pantonshire
|
766a9c981c
|
refactor + wip bios call from protected mode
|
1 year ago |
pantonshire
|
fdf6d81b2e
|
use e820 to get available memory
|
1 year ago |
pantonshire
|
bf3a9d2a00
|
typo
|
1 year ago |
pantonshire
|
15d97a8d55
|
replace and with test in boot0 to remove a mov
|
1 year ago |
pantonshire
|
592826e8cd
|
load remaining boot1 sectors
|
1 year ago |
pantonshire
|
76c6d5c355
|
save a few boot0 bytes
|
1 year ago |
pantonshire
|
8a75404437
|
minor boot0 cleanup
|
1 year ago |
pantonshire
|
49d53571c4
|
remove proof, perhaps we can put it elsewhere later
|
1 year ago |
pantonshire
|
fbdbbc5345
|
jump to stage 2 bootloader
|
1 year ago |
pantonshire
|
b45ee48c90
|
treat partition end lba as inclusive
|
1 year ago |
pantonshire
|
b32a763d17
|
tiny optimisation to gpt entry size check
|
1 year ago |
pantonshire
|
c599bf3ed6
|
use labels for stack variables
|
1 year ago |
pantonshire
|
f9e2135e3b
|
fix bug in stage 2 search
|
1 year ago |
pantonshire
|
2cca21750c
|
load stage 2 partition start and end
|
1 year ago |
pantonshire
|
4433200e23
|
function for reading lba, get correct offset into sector for gpt entry
|
1 year ago |
pantonshire
|
f52b659945
|
start stage 2 partition search
|
1 year ago |
pantonshire
|
debcfdd281
|
find byte stride and entries per sector
|
1 year ago |
pantonshire
|
d27dc89984
|
load more gpt header fields
|
1 year ago |
pantonshire
|
f86617e750
|
bounds check gpt starting lba
|
1 year ago |
pantonshire
|
f645368a06
|
check gpt partition magic
|
1 year ago |
pantonshire
|
1bad40143e
|
explain div weirdness
|
1 year ago |
pantonshire
|
108040ae01
|
load lba 1
|
1 year ago |
pantonshire
|
87854597a1
|
create disk image with gpt
|
1 year ago |
pantonshire
|
a33a21cde9
|
update memory layout table
|
1 year ago |
pantonshire
|
629fc3e826
|
get drive geometry
|
1 year ago |
pantonshire
|
f7733f1e74
|
estoy loopin
|
1 year ago |
pantonshire
|
9024269ec5
|
rename first stage
|
1 year ago |